A new Creative Writing benchmark pits humans against 24 LLMs

475-Prompt Writing Showdown Reveals Only Top AI Models Can Narrowly Outperform Amateur Humans

New AI Creative Writing Benchmark Shows Top LLMs Can Beat Amateur Writers, But Professionals Still Lead

A new creative writing benchmark from Vulsar AI is offering a fresh look at how today’s large language models perform when challenged with long-form storytelling. As AI tools become more common in writing, editing, marketing, and content creation, many have questioned whether human writers could eventually be replaced by advanced language models.

The results suggest a more nuanced answer: the strongest AI models are now capable of outperforming amateur human writers in some creative writing tasks, but professional writers still remain ahead when it comes to depth, consistency, and storytelling skill.

The benchmark tested large language models across 475 writing prompts, focusing on long-form generation rather than short answers or simple text completion. Vulsar AI used a reward model trained on human preference data to estimate which outputs readers would likely prefer.

At the top of the overall leaderboard was GPT 6 Astra, which achieved an 87.8 percent predicted win rate. That placed it slightly above amateur human writers, who scored an 86.6 percent predicted win rate. While the margin is small, it shows that frontier AI models are becoming increasingly competitive in creative writing.

However, the benchmark also makes one point very clear: amateur writers and professional writers are not in the same category. When professional human writers were evaluated separately, they still performed significantly better than AI models and amateur writers. This highlights the gap between producing readable text and crafting polished, emotionally rich, and structurally strong writing.

Other high-ranking AI models also performed well, though they trailed behind GPT 6 Astra. OpenAI’s GPT 5.6 Sol reached a 77.6 percent predicted win rate, while Anthropic’s Claude Fable 5.1 scored 70.3 percent. These results show that only the most advanced AI systems are currently approaching high-level creative writing performance.

The scores dropped sharply among less powerful models. Claude Opus 5, Kimi K3, Grok 4.6, and several others landed in the 50 to 65 percent range. This suggests that even well-known AI models still struggle to consistently match strong human writing across longer creative tasks.

Smaller and less dense models performed much worse. Qwen3.8-27B scored 23.2 percent, DeepSeek V4.1 Flash reached 19.8 percent, and Gemma 4 26B came in at just 10.9 percent. These lower scores point to a major limitation in creative AI writing: generating longer stories requires more than grammar and sentence structure. It demands continuity, pacing, character development, emotional tone, and the ability to maintain coherence over many pages.

The benchmark also compared token output per prompt. Human writers produced the most text on average, with 2,592 tokens per prompt. Claude Fable 5.1 followed with 2,114 tokens, while GPT 6 Astra generated an average of 1,537 tokens. This matters because longer output can reveal weaknesses that shorter samples hide. A model may sound impressive in a few paragraphs but begin to repeat itself, lose track of plot details, or drift in style during multi-chapter writing.

This is where human writers still have a clear advantage. Skilled writers can adapt their voice, adjust pacing, introduce new ideas naturally, and maintain narrative structure over time. Professional writers also bring intuition, lived experience, and creative decision-making that current AI systems still struggle to fully replicate.
